Constructed in 1903, this flatiron-shaped neo-Renaissance landmark first served as the headquarters of Munson Steamship Company, prominent in the sugar and lumber trade. Between 1931 and 1972, the primary tenant was the New York Cocoa Exchange. More recently, the building served as The Continental Hotel in John Wick movies.
